How to fill out certificate of insulation

Illustration

How to fill out Certificate of Insulation

01
Obtain a Certificate of Insulation form from the relevant authority or organization.
02
Fill in your personal information, including your name, address, and property details.
03
Specify the type of insulation installed in your property (e.g., attic, wall, floor).
04
Provide details of the insulation material used, including its R-value or thermal resistance.
05
Indicate the date of insulation installation.
06
Include any relevant inspection or compliance details, if applicable.
07
Sign and date the certificate to confirm the information is correct.
08
Submit the completed certificate to the appropriate agency or keep it for your records.

Insulation levels are specified by R-Value. R-Value is a measure of insulation's ability to resist heat traveling through it. The higher the R-Value the better the thermal performance of the insulation. The table below shows what levels of insulation are cost-effective for different climates and locations in the home.

A Certificate of Insulation is a document that verifies that a building's insulation meets specific guidelines and standards set forth by local regulations or codes.
Typically, builders, contractors, or homeowners who have completed insulation work in a construction or renovation project are required to file a Certificate of Insulation.
To fill out a Certificate of Insulation, provide the required information including the contractor's details, a description of the insulation work completed, the materials used, and any relevant inspection results or certifications.
The purpose of the Certificate of Insulation is to ensure compliance with insulation standards, promote energy efficiency, and provide documentation that the insulation work has been properly completed.
The Certificate of Insulation must report information such as the insulation type, installation date, contractor information, building address, and any relevant inspection results or codes adhered to.
